> On 06/19/2017 09:56 PM, Stephen Rothwell wrote:
>> Hi all,
>>
>> After merging the kspp tree, today's linux-next build (x86_64
>> allmodconfig) failed like this:
>>
>> security/apparmor/file.c: In function 'aa_path_link':
>> security/apparmor/file.c:475:23: error: positional initialization of field in 'struct' declared with 'designated_init' attribute [-Werror=designated-init]
>>   struct path link = { new_dir->mnt, new_dentry };
>>                        ^
>> security/apparmor/file.c:475:23: note: (near initialization for 'link')
>> security/apparmor/file.c:475:37: error: positional initialization of field in 'struct' declared with 'designated_init' attribute [-Werror=designated-init]
>>   struct path link = { new_dir->mnt, new_dentry };
>>                                      ^
>> security/apparmor/file.c:475:37: note: (near initialization for 'link')
>> security/apparmor/file.c:476:25: error: positional initialization of field in 'struct' declared with 'designated_init' attribute [-Werror=designated-init]
>>   struct path target = { new_dir->mnt, old_dentry };
>>                          ^
>> security/apparmor/file.c:476:25: note: (near initialization for 'target')
>> security/apparmor/file.c:476:39: error: positional initialization of field in 'struct' declared with 'designated_init' attribute [-Werror=designated-init]
>>   struct path target = { new_dir->mnt, old_dentry };
>>                                        ^
>> security/apparmor/file.c:476:39: note: (near initialization for 'target')
>>
>> Caused by commit
>>
>>   1a12979f61e4 ("randstruct: Mark various structs for randomization")
>>
>> interacting with commit
>>
>>   8014370f1257 ("apparmor: move path_link mediation to using labels")
>>
>> from the security tree.
>>
>> I added the following merge fix patch for today:
>>
>> From: Stephen Rothwell <sfr@canb.auug.org.au>
>> Date: Tue, 20 Jun 2017 14:50:36 +1000
>> Subject: [PATCH] apparmor: put back designators in struct initialisers
>>
>> Fixes: 8014370f1257 ("apparmor: move path_link mediation to using labels")
>> Signed-off-by: Stephen Rothwell <sfr@canb.auug.org.au>
